Abstract
Transmitting torque and synchronism of magnet couplings are studied by magnetic charge. A formula of transmitting torque is derived and examined by experiments and a parametric study is performed using the formula. The results show that even-number couples of magnetic poles can increase the transmitting torque, but it is not suitable for axial direction dimensions of the coupling magnets to he larger than 40 mm. The torque is largest when an angle of the relative rotation reaches half of the central angle of a coupling magnet.
